Why We Like The Eagle Creek Gear Warrior XE 30in Bag

Getting our gear from point A to point B should be the least of our worries while we travel, which is why the Eagle Creek Gear Warrior XE 30in Bag is built to keep our cargo organized and protected. The 91-liter capacity can easily expand to a massive 106 liters, creating extra room for the gifts and gear we pick up during our trips. The bag offers simple organization with a single zippered external pocket for our quick-grab essentials and a removable interior divider with two zippered pockets to stash our toiletries and manage our cables. An external cargo net stashes our jacket when we touch down in warmer locales, and plenty of external lash points secure any extra gear we need to haul as we venture further into the unknown.


Details

  • Extremely durable rolling luggage for hard-earned adventures
  • Expansion panel increases capacity from 91 to 106 liters
  • Abrasion-resistant 600D recycled polyester handles rugged travel
  • Interior and exterior compression straps minimize bulk
  • Removable interior divider has zippered pockets for organization
  • Zip-away cargo net and external lash points secure extra gear
  • Heavy-duty two-inch wheels are built to roll over rough roads
  • Reinforced corners and kickplate increase durability

Just Ordinary Luggage

[This review was collected as part of a promotion.] I'm not sure how we got to the point that Eagle Creek makes ordinary luggage. I bought my first Eagle Creek pack 32 years ago, when Steve and Nona Barker owned the company and manufactured the packs in Mexico. I bought a second larger one, a Continental Journey, a couple of years later. Those 30-year-old packs are still going, and in many ways are superior to the models that have replaced them. Two years ago I decided my 60-year-old body was ready for wheels, so I bought a Gear Warrior XE. Somehow Eagle Creek had forgotten how to make the 1990s hip belt that slides gracefully out of pockets on either side, replacing it with a design that requires us to lay the pack on its belly and Velcro the hip belt to the bottom of the pack. As a result, I found I just never used the hip belt. The 1992 model had self-repairing zippers, which often needed to repair themselves. The old model had zippers that never needed repair. The 2022 Gear Warrior XE started falling apart after about a year of use and I sent it in for repairs. After a long silence and a lot of my nagging emails, the Eagle Creek repair service told me it could not be repaired and agreed to honor the lifetime warranty. I replaced that 2022 Gear Warrior XE with this 2024 Gear Warrior XE. It's fine. But just fine. There's nothing particularly innovative about it, nothing to earn the term "warrior. " It has the same features as many standard types of rolling luggage, and in some ways is even comparatively lacking. It doesn't have bumpers at the top back to keep the back from getting dirty when we lay it down to open the front. It has an expansion panel that expands at the top but not the bottom, allowing a small expansion that renders the pack top heavy. Thirty years ago, expansion panels vastly increased the volume of the packs. It would be a shame if Eagle Creek turned into Samsonite. Please Eagle Creek, revive the old models, maybe figure out an innovative way to put wheels on some of them. Be a warrior!
